Earn cash back twice

The Citi Double Cash® Card has a rewards structure that is easy to understand.

You can earn:

  • 1% cash back when you make an eligible purchase
  • Another 1% cash back as you pay for that purchase

That means eligible purchases can earn a total of 2% cash back when both parts of the reward are completed.

There is no need to activate rotating categories, and Citi currently states that there is no cap on the amount of cash back you can earn through the standard 2% structure.

How much could 2% cash back represent?

The percentage may look small at first.

But over time, everyday spending can add up.

Imagine someone uses the card for $2,000 in eligible purchases every month and pays those purchases according to the card terms.

At a total 2% cash back rate, that could represent approximately:

  • $40 per month
  • $120 every three months
  • Around $480 over one year

This example assumes the same monthly spending and reward rate throughout the year.

The goal is not to spend more just to earn rewards.

It is to receive value from purchases you were already planning to make.


No annual fee

Another important advantage is that the Citi Double Cash® Card currently has no annual fee.

That changes the calculation when comparing rewards cards.

If a card charges an annual fee, part of the rewards you earn may simply be offsetting the cost of keeping the account open.

With no annual fee, there is no yearly membership cost that needs to be recovered before the cash back starts providing value.

For someone looking for a long term everyday card, that can be an important benefit.

Flexible ways to redeem rewards

Rewards earned with the Citi Double Cash® Card are connected to Citi ThankYou® Points.

Those points can be redeemed in several ways.

Citi currently lists options that include:

  • Direct deposit
  • Statement credit
  • Check by mail
  • Gift cards
  • Travel
  • Eligible Shop with Points purchases

This gives cardholders flexibility when deciding how they want to use the rewards they have accumulated.

For many people, direct cash redemption remains the simplest option.


Balance transfer opportunities

The Citi Double Cash® Card may also offer introductory terms on qualifying balance transfers.

These offers can change, so it is important to check the current conditions directly with Citi before applying.

Balance transfers also have fees, and transferred balances do not earn cash back.

A balance transfer can be useful for someone trying to organize existing credit card debt, but it should be approached carefully.

The promotional period eventually ends, and the standard variable APR can apply afterward.

What about approval and credit limits?

Approval is not guaranteed.

Citi reviews each application according to its own underwriting standards.

Factors that may influence the decision can include:

  • Credit history
  • Income
  • Existing debt
  • Payment history
  • Recent credit applications
  • Overall creditworthiness

The credit limit is also determined by Citi.

Choosing the $7,500 option in this guide does not mean that Citi will approve a $7,500 credit line.

The final amount depends on the applicant and Citi’s evaluation.
